How Holden, MA Buyers Can Approach Offers for July 2026
Holden, MAIf you are buying in Holden, MA, the first question is not which home looks best online. It is whether your budget and timing are ready for a market where homes sold at a median of $565,000 and closed at 101.9% of asking in the latest reported period.
The pace is brisk here. Homes were taking a median of 8 days, and inventory sat at 1.69 months, so the homes worth pursuing are often the ones that are priced cleanly from the start.
That leaves little room for casual hesitation. Speed matters in this market, and a buyer who waits for perfect certainty often loses the property to someone who was ready earlier.
I would set a firm ceiling, line up financing before you tour, and compare each listing to the latest sold price before you write. When a home fits your numbers, act quickly and keep the offer straightforward.
